Transaction 66583ef7073af5223515142536e4b77cb56855f26ea68113b5bce2611a2d2126

2 Input
2 Outputs
  • 66583ef7073af5223515142536e4b77cb56855f26ea68113b5bce2611a2d2126:0
  • value  1000000
    address  2NBMEXujSKRfvxmxRCYSjw4VCc4YnRPBwwg
  • 66583ef7073af5223515142536e4b77cb56855f26ea68113b5bce2611a2d2126:1
  • value  1398748
    address  2NCFzMBRifc4h3jm3DmTTVg1Q19eBf7iTBy